The White Man's Burden: The United States and the Philippine Islands (1899), by Rudyard Kipling, is a poem about the Philippine–American War (1899–1902), which exhorts the United States to assume colonial control of the Filipino people and their country. (Wikipedia).
I usually start my postcolonialism classes with this poem as it allows me to explain the colonial mindset and the stereotypes mobilized by the Europeans tod escribe the natives. The poem also gives me an opportunity to mount a critique of the so called European "civilizing mission" in the colonies.
